Mesothelioma Claim – How to File a Mesothelioma ClaimA mesothelioma claim can help victims and their families get compensation from companies that caused asbestos exposure. This compensation can cover medical expenses and other costs that are not covered by insurance.An experienced lawyer can help victims in understanding their options regarding compensation. This could include asbestos suits, trust funds and other financial aid sources which include VA benefits Workers’ compensation, VA benefits.VA BenefitsVeterans who have been diagnosed with mesothelioma or a similar asbestos-related disease can receive financial compensation to offset medical costs. They may also be eligible to receive healthcare at VA hospitals. In some cases the VA doctor can refer a patient to a civilian mesothelioma specialist. This allows patients to avoid traveling far from their home and save money on travel expenses.Dependency and Indemnity Compensation and Survivors pension are two compensation programs for veterans suffering from Mesothelioma. A diagnosis of mesothelioma can be a result of service under DIC and Survivors Pension in the event that the veteran or their spouse who survived them was exposed to asbestos on active duty, and at least 50% of their occupational exposure occurred during this period, and their illness is related to the exposure.Mesothelioma patients may also receive additional compensation through private claims. These lawsuits seek damages from asbestos manufacturers. The asbestos trust funds pay compensation for the costs of treatment and other living expenses.Asbestos patients should seek compensation as fast as possible following a mesothelioma diagnose. This will ensure they receive the best medical and legal representation. Veterans should contact a VA-accredited attorney to assist them in filing a mesothelioma veterans benefits claim. The lawyer can gather evidence, make contact with congress representatives in your area and also lobby the VA to review mesothelioma VA benefit claim quicker. For example, some veterans with mesothelioma claims have had their VA disability claims approved in one month or less when working with an experienced lawyer. For more information, listen to our mesothelioma podcast interview with retired LCDR Carl Jewett.Workers’ CompensationWorkers’ compensation typically pays for medical expenses and lost wages for employees who is injured or becomes sick while working. In some states, it covers funeral expenses and death benefits. Workers’ compensation is a state-mandated insurance program, and therefore rules and benefits are required significantly from state to state.Workers’ compensation benefits can cover a range of treatments, including chemotherapy and surgical procedures. It also covers the patient’s ongoing medications. Workers’ compensation could also cover a patient’s travel costs to and from the treatment facility. Ask your employer to find out whether you are covered. A mesothelioma lawyer will look over the asbestos patient’s mesothelioma history, asbestos exposure and the location to determine if there are any trust fund claims.Treatment GrantsTreatment for mesothelioma is expensive, particularly if a patient receives multiple types of treatment. Adding to the financial stress are costs associated with travel expenses, lodging and meals for family members who have to attend therapy sessions, and special accommodations that are required at home to accommodate medical equipment and assistive care. Many organizations provide grants to help the those suffering from the disease pay for these expenses.Asbestos victims may be eligible for compensation if they bring a lawsuit against the asbestos producers who caused their exposure.
